The Outagamie County Sheriff's Office Correctional Division, in accordance with the Prison Rape Elimination Act, maintains a zero tolerance policy regarding sexual abuse and sexual harassment in the Outagamie County Jail. We will respond appropriately to every allegation of sexual misconduct. All allegations will be investigated and substantiated incidents will be subject to disciplinary process and the Wisconsin legal system if appropriate.
The Outagamie County Sheriff’s Office annual report of data is collected and aggregated pursuant to the Prison Rape Elimination Act (PREA) Standard 115.88 – PREA Annual Report. The purpose of this report is to assess and improve the effectiveness of the agency’s sexual abuse prevention, detection, response policies, practices, and training.
